1 hour ago, Frobby said:

The O’s drew a total of 103,419 in the last 10 home games, reaching 298,016 for 20 home games so far.    Basically a 1.2 mm fan pace, a 50% drop since they won the AL East in 2014.     And getting to 1.2 mm might be a challenge.   

 The 2014 Orioles drew more in 11 games than the current team through 20.   Through game 20 (and that includes a single gate DH) in 2014, the total was 598,587, double that of 2019.

2014 started off well and kept it up all season.   September was the best month for average game attendance, which has to be very unusual for this town. 

APR - 11G, 319,524,  29,048/G
MAY - 12G, 353,585, 29,465/G
JUN - 18G, 517,485, 28,749/G
JUL - 11G, 338,745, 30,795/G
AUG - 15G, 463,523, 30,902/G
SEP - 14G, 471,611, 33,687/G
